Dec 9, 1970
David Kersh is born in Humble, Texas. He makes a mark with a handful of 1990s singles, including the first hit written by Brad Paisley, "Another You." Kersh also poses nude in Playgirl magazine, his genitals covered only by a guitar
Sep 10, 1974
Actress Kerry Harvick is born in Texas. In 2009, she marries former country recording artist David Kersh
Aug 27, 1996
Curb releases David Kersh's "Goodnight Sweetheart" commercially
Oct 1, 1996
Curb releases David Kersh's debut album, "Goodnight Sweetheart"
Jan 1, 1997
The Tennessean laughs at country's "hat acts." The paper runs photos of eight young male singers, all with black hats: Paul Brandt, David Kersh, Rick Trevino, Rhett Akins, Trace Adkins, Wade Hayes, Tracy Byrd and Clay Walker

Charles David Kersh (born December 9, 1970, in Humble, Texas) is an American former country music singer who made his debut in 1996. His first album, Goodnight Sweetheart, was released that year, producing four singles on the BillboardHot Country Singles & Tracks charts. A second album, titled If I Never Stop Loving You, was released a year later, producing three additional chart singles. Although he never charted after 1998, Kersh remained active in the music business until 2005.
